ABOUT THE TOYOTA COROLLA

The Toyota Corolla Hatchback slots into the compact car segment as a practical, sport-tinged alternative to the traditional Corolla sedan. Aimed at younger buyers and urban commuters who want efficiency without sacrificing a bit of driving personality, the hatchback body style adds cargo versatility and a lower roofline that gives it a distinctly more athletic stance than its sedan sibling.

VERDICT

The 2020 Toyota Corolla earns an NHTSA Safety Index of 87 out of 100, an strong result driven by its federal crash-test stars and its recall record. Both frontal and side crash protection reached the full 5 stars. It has 3 recalls on record, reflected in the score.

WHAT REVIEWERS SAY

Reviewers generally regard the Corolla Hatchback as a well-rounded compact that punches above its price point in refinement and practicality. They tend to praise its composed driving character and solid build quality, while occasionally noting the powertrain options feel modest for drivers seeking more performance. It is broadly considered a sensible, trustworthy choice in the segment.

NHTSA // RECALLSRecall record

AIR BAGS:SENSOR:OCCUPANT CLASSIFICATION23V865000

Risk: An air bag that does not deploy during a crash increases the risk of injury.

Remedy: Dealers will inspect and replace the sensor as necessary, free of charge. Interim letters notifying owners of the safety risk were mailed in February 2024. Some final remedy owner letters were mailed October 31, 2024. Letters will continue to be mailed in phases through January 2026. Owners may contact Toyota customer service at 1-800-331-4331. FUEL SYSTEM, GASOLINE:DELIVERY:FUEL PUMP20V682000

Risk: If the fuel pump fails, the engine can stall while driving, increasing the risk of a crash.

Remedy: Toyota will notify owners, and dealers will replace the fuel pump assembly with an improved one, free of charge. Owners of specific models were notified that remedy parts were available starting January 21, 2021. Owners of other models will be notified as remedy parts become available. SEAT BELTS: REAR/OTHER:BUCKLE ASSEMBLY19V877000

Risk: In the event of a crash involving multiple impacts, the seat belt may not properly restrain the occupant, increasing the risk of injury.

Remedy: Toyota will notify owners, and dealers will inspect the rear seat belt assembly production dates, and replace the assemblies, as necessary, free of charge. The recall began February 7, 2020. Owners may contact Toyota customer service at 1-888-270-9371. Toyota's numbers for this recall are 19TB22 and 19TA22.
